The Higher Vocational Training Cycle in Oral Hygiene at Joviat offers comprehensive training to promote oral health, combining preventive and care practices.
This course, recognized for its innovation and the high enhancement of the family-school relationship, incorporates new methodologies such as Problem-Based Learning (PBL) and clinical simulations , in addition to practical sessions in small groups, individualized tutoring, and the possibility of taking it blended learning.
With 2,000 hours of training and 515 hours of internships in companies in the sector, students prepare to work in primary care , specialized care , and private settings thanks to our extensive job pool, obtaining the qualification of Superior Technician in Oral Hygiene.

Value projects
Clinical Case Studies
Through simulation, students could work on fictional clinical cases to learn how to diagnose and treat different oral conditions, as well as develop preventive treatment plans.
Oral Health Promotion Projects
Development and implementation of educational campaigns aimed at different groups in the community, with the aim of promoting good oral hygiene habits.
Research on Novel Techniques and Materials
Exploration and evaluation of the latest innovations in materials and techniques used in oral hygiene, including the study of their impact on disease prevention.
Oral hygiene education workshops
These workshops are aimed at schools from different educational stages (Early Childhood, Primary, Compulsory Secondary Education, Vocational Training cycles, Batxillerat), residential centers, and other special groups, with the goal of developing skills in health promotion and education.

Dental clinic management
Students perform the tasks of a Senior Technician in oral hygiene, such as using GESDEN , clinical history , material orders and stock control , instrument aseptic process and instrument preparation.
Basic life support + AED
Obtaining the Basic Life Support and Defibrillation Certificate from the Catalan Resuscitation Council and European Resuscitation Council.
